Transaction 8964673e84c0d4a898b08c4317a8ff95ca9c698a8cd89e7c1da68350fa94a09f
1 Input
1 Output
-
8964673e84c0d4a898b08c4317a8ff95ca9c698a8cd89e7c1da68350fa94a09f:0
- value
- 2564447
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0301106f8e22191c2455417480f3b7d5ce59222 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MSPwh1hDDax75w3owDETs1eeykpQwoEZo